Lawmakers helped with a plan to put the natural gas export facility in already polluted Chester, Pennsylvania.
The post Energy Company Plotted Gas Plant in Small Pennsylvania Town — But No One Told Residents appeared first on The Intercept.
Lawmakers helped with a plan to put the natural gas export facility in already polluted Chester, Pennsylvania.
The post Energy Company Plotted Gas Plant in Small Pennsylvania Town — But No One Told Residents appeared first on The Intercept.